Step-by-Step Guide
Step 1: Initial TrimmingBegin by assessing the current shape of your bonsai and deciding which branches to prune.
- Trim off any unwanted branch tips to promote a more compact growth.
- Focus on shaping the tree into an umbrella or broom style, adjusting as necessary.
Identify branches that may detract from the overall appearance of the bonsai.
- Remove lower branches that distract from the trunk's development.
- Ensure that the removal encourages proper callousing for a cleaner look.
Consider the size and type of container for your bonsai, as this affects growth.
- Use a 20-gallon container to allow sufficient root space for growth.
- Monitor soil moisture and nutrition regularly to support the tree's health.
Track the growth patterns and health of your bonsai through the seasons.
- Observe the trunk thickness and overall vigor of the tree.
- Adjust your care routine based on visual assessments of growth.

Troubleshooting Common Issues
Address these common issues to maintain the health of your Trident Maple bonsai.
- Yellowing leaves can indicate overwatering; check soil moisture levels.
- Stunted growth may result from inadequate sunlight; ensure proper light exposure.
